India report : Australia clinches cricket World Cup with six-wicket victory over India in final

India Cricket WCup

Australia's captain Pat Cummins, left, shakes hands with Australian Deputy Prime Minister Richard Marles as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i looks on after Australia won the ICC Men's Cricket World Cup final match against India in Ahmedabad, India, Sunday, Nov. 19, 2023. Source: AP / Rafiq Maqbool/AP/AAP Image

Listen to the latest SBS Hindi news from India. 20/11/2023



  • Australia wins the ICC Cricket World Cup 2023 defeating India by six wickets
  •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Australia's Deputy Prime Minister Richard Marles present the World Cup to Australian Captain Pat Cummins   
  • Maldives President makes a formal request to India to withdraw its troops
  • Indian government sends the cabinet minister Nitin Gadkari to oversee tunnel rescue operations in the hill state of Uttarakhand (north)
